Key Responsibilities
  • Conduct thorough evaluations to identify patients' goals, functional limitations, and expectations to develop individualized care plans.
  • Manage a patient caseload efficiently, dedicating one-on-one attention to each patient for an hour to ensure optimal treatment and progress tracking.
  • Utilize your orthopedic experience to provide evidence-based treatment tailored to enhance patients' range of motion and functional mobility.
  • Develop comprehensive treatment strategies focused on minimizing reliance on pain medications and avoiding surgical interventions where possible.
  • Design and deliver personalized fitness and wellness programs, integrating therapeutic exercises that align with patients' recovery goals.
  • Motivate and support patients throughout their rehabilitation, fostering a positive environment that encourages adherence to treatment protocols.
  • Maintain accurate documentation of patient progress, treatment plans, and outcomes to ensure continuity of care and compliance with healthcare standards.
  • Collaborate with other healthcare professionals, including physicians and specialists, to ensure a holistic approach to patient care.
  • Evaluate and adjust treatment plans based on patient progress, therapy outcomes, and feedback.

Qualifications
  • A Bachelor's degree in Physical Therapy from an accredited institution, with a preference for candidates holding a Doctorate in Physical Therapy (DPT).
  • Current and valid license to practice as a Physical Therapist in the state of Nevada.
  • Demonstrated expertise and experience in outpatient orthopedic rehabilitation settings, with a minimum of two years of relevant professional experience.
  • Strong proficiency in manual therapy techniques and the development of therapeutic exercise protocols.
  • Familiarity with electronic medical record (EMR) software, especially WebPT, is essential for efficient documentation and patient management.
  • A commitment to maintaining high professional standards and a spotless professional record.
Preferred Experience

While two years of experience in orthopedic outpatient settings is required, candidates with advanced certifications in specialized physical therapy techniques or modalities (such as dry needling or sports rehabilitation) will have a competitive edge.
